Contents:
What are universal human rights? -- Introduction / Mark Frezzo -- Deepening civil and political rights / Mark Frezzo -- Ensuring economic and social rights / Louis Edgar Esparza -- Promoting cultural rights / Laura Toussaint -- Globalizing the human rights perspective / Bruce K. Friesen -- Cooperating around environmental rights / Rebecca Clausen -- Comparing constitutions / Judith Blau -- Citizenship, identity, and human rights -- Arizona's SB 1070 : setting conditions for violations of human rights here and beyond / Rogelio Sáenz, Cecilia Menjívar, San Juanita Edilia García -- Beyond two identities : Turkish immigrants in Germany / Tugrul Keskin -- Vulnerability and human rights -- The rights of age : on human vulnerability / Bryan S. Turner -- Children's rights / Brian Gran and Rachel Bryant -- The global and the local -- Growing and learning human rights / Judith Blau -- Going forward / Judith Blau.
